Available on Xbox 360 and Wii on April 26th, 2011:

  • Blue Bayou by Roy Orbison

  • Dream Baby (How Long Must I Dream) by Roy Orbison

  • Only The Lonely (Know The Way I Feel) by Roy Orbison (X)

  • Rock And Roll All Nite (Live) by KISS (X)

  • Strutter (Live) KISS

(All tracks are original master recordings)
(These tracks will be available on PlayStation®3 system when Sony feels like giving us PSN back)

These tracks will be available for purchase as “Roy Orbison: 75th Birthday Pack” as well as individual tracks on Xbox 360, PlayStation®3 system and Wii. Tracks marked with “X” will include Pro Guitar and Pro Bass expansions for $0.99 per song.

Price:

$1.99 USD, £.99 UK, €1.49 EU (160 Microsoft Points) per song
$2.00 USD (200 Wii Points™) per song
$0.99 USD (100 Wii Points/80 Microsoft Points), £0.59 UK, €0.79 EU per song for eligible Pro Guitar/Pro Bass upgrade
$5.49, £2.49 UK, €3.99 EU (440 Microsoft Points, 550 Wii Points) for Roy Orbison: 75th Birthday Pack

** Dates for Rock Band game tracks are tentative and subject to change. **
